1. Jim Parsons as Adult Sheldon Cooper – $160 Million Net Worth

Jim Parsons embarked on his journey as adult Sheldon Cooper at 34 when The Big Bang Theory debuted in 2007.

Throughout 12 seasons, he aged alongside the character. Since 2017, Parsons has consistently lent his voice as the narrator in Young Sheldon.

The 50-year-old actor, who towers at 6 feet and 1 inch (185.4 cm), has left an indelible mark with roles in Judging Amy and Hollywood and notable films including Extremely Wicked, Shockingly Evil and Vile, Hidden Figures, and Wish I Was Here.

Parsons also earned acclaim for his portrayal of Tommy Boatwright in the Broadway and TV adaptations of The Normal Heart. His presence extended to projects like The Boys In The Band.

With a remarkable career, including four Primetime Emmy Awards for portraying Sheldon Cooper, Jim Parsons’ jaw-dropping net worth is $160 million.

2. Annie Potts as Constance “Connie” Tucker – $8 Million Net Worth

Annie Potts takes on the role of Mary’s mother and Sheldon’s grandmother, affectionately referred to as Meemaw by him. She began her journey in this role at the age of 64.

Standing at 5 feet and 3 inches (160 cm), the 70-year-old actress boasts over four decades of experience in movies and television.

Recognized by many as Janine Melnitz in the Ghostbusters franchise, a role she reprised in 2021 with Ghostbusters: Afterlife, she showcases her talents by voicing Bo Peep in the Toy Story franchise.

Potts has made notable appearances in movies such as Jumpin’ Jack Flash and Who’s Harry Crumb? as well as TV shows like Designing Women, Love & War, and The Fosters.

Her net worth is estimated at an outstanding $8 million, placing her alongside Wallace Shawn in terms of financial success within the entertainment industry.

3. Wallace Shawn as Dr. John Sturgis – $8 Million Net Worth

Wallace Shawn is 5 feet and 2 inches (157.5 cm) tall, and he embarked on a recurring guest star role in Young Sheldon at 73, portraying the endearing college professor Dr. John Sturgis, who shares a unique bond with Meemaw.

Renowned as a versatile actor, playwright, and essayist, the 79-year-old’s illustrious career includes notable roles in The Princess Bride and Clueless, along with a longstanding presence as the voice of Rex in the Toy Story series.

Throughout his career, he has appeared in diverse shows, from Gossip Girl as Cyrus Rose to roles in Crossing Jordan, The Cosby Show, and Murphy Brown.

With accolades extending to theater, such as his OBIE Award-winning play Aunt Dan and Lemon, Wallace Shawn’s extensive contributions to film, television, and the performing arts have led to an outstanding net worth of $8 million.

4. Iain Armitage as Young Sheldon Cooper – $6 Million Net Worth

Iain Armitage stands at 4 feet and 11 inches (150 cm) and took on the pivotal role of young Sheldon Cooper at 9 years old – the titular character, who had already captured hearts in The Big Bang Theory.

Raised in a theater-loving family, the 15-year-old displayed acting prowess early on, a talent that shines through his diverse roles, including Ziggy Chapman in Big Little Lies, Shaggy Rogers in Scoob!, and Brian in The Glass Castle. He also appeared in I’m Not Here and Our Souls at Night.

In addition to his standout performance, Iain Armitage has left an impression in the entertainment world, gracing productions like Law & Order: Special Victims Unit and The Big Bang Theory.

As of 2023, Iain Armitage has a remarkable net worth of $6 million, but with impressive acting skills and a promising future, his fortune will undoubtedly continue to rise.

5. Emily Osment as Mandy McAllister – $3 Million Net Worth

Stepping into the Young Sheldon universe is 31-year-old Emily Osment, standing at 5 feet and 2 inches (157.5 cm). She joined the cast as Mandy McAllister in the fifth season, taking on the role when she was 30.

Her character’s journey evolved as she became a regular member in season 6, delving into a serious relationship with Georgie and eventually becoming a mother.

Osment’s breakthrough came in 2005 when she portrayed Lilly Truscott in Hannah Montana. Transitioning into music, she collaborated with the band Eve 6.

In 2013, she returned to TV, starring in Cleaners, followed by leading roles in Young & Hungry, The Kominsky Method, and Almost Family. Adding to her accomplishments, she lent her voice to Pep in the Beverly Hills Chihuahua franchise.

Emily Osment’s net worth currently stands at $3 million, a testament to her versatile career.

6. Montana Jordan as George “Georgie” Cooper Jr. – $2 Million Net Worth

Bringing to life the character of Sheldon’s older brother, George “Georgie” Cooper Jr., is Montana Jordan. His debut on the show occurred when he was 14, although his character remained mysterious until he appeared before Sheldon’s wedding in The Big Bang Theory.

The 20-year-old actor, who is 5 feet and 9 inches (175 cm) tall, started his acting journey when he landed a role in the film The Legacy of a Whitetail Deer Hunter. Interestingly, this movie was released after his character’s debut in Young Sheldon.

He also reprised his role as young Georgie in a special crossover episode bridging The Big Bang Theory and its offshoot.

Currently, Montana Jordan possesses an impressive net worth of $2 million, signifying his emergence as a promising talent in the entertainment world.

7. Matt Hobby as Pastor Jeff Difford – $1.5 Million Net Worth

With a height of 6 feet and 2 inches (188 cm), Matt Hobby brings depth to the character of Pastor Jeff Difford, who embraced the role at 32.

Pastor Jeff is a thought-provoking counterpoint to Young Sheldon, engaging in stimulating discussions on science and religion with the scientifically-minded protagonist.

The 38-year-old actor has taken on several noteworthy roles in his versatile career. He appeared as Phillip in HBO’s acclaimed period crime drama Boardwalk Empire. Later, he joined The CW’s Hart of Dixie as Rudy, one of Tansy Truitt’s brothers.

He has also gained recognition for his appearances on TV shows such as Fresh Off the Boat and Your Pretty Face Is Going to Hell, along with movies like One Way Wolf, Blitzer Freaky Friday, Breakup at a Wedding, and Big City, Bright Lights.

As of 2023, Matt Hobby’s net worth is estimated at around $1.5 million, reflecting his accomplishments and contributions to the industry.

8. Lance Barber as George Cooper Sr. – $1 Million Net Worth

Portraying the role of Sheldon’s complex father, George Cooper Sr., is 50-year-old Lance Barber, who stands at an impressive 6 feet and 2 inches (188 cm).

Coincidentally, he also portrayed Leonard’s bully, Jimmy Speckerman, in The Big Bang Theory.

As George Cooper Sr. was already deceased during The Big Bang Theory, the Young Sheldon series offers unique insights into a character who lacked an older predecessor in the original show.

Barber’s breakthrough arrived with HBO’s The Comeback in 2005, and he’s made a lasting impact in various TV shows, including It’s Always Sunny in Philadelphia, Black-ish, Brooklyn Nine-Nine, and Gilmore Girls.

Accumulating an impressive net worth of $1 million, Lance Barber has firmly positioned himself among the constellation of stars.

9. Zoe Perry as Mary Cooper – $600,000 Net Worth

Standing at 5 feet and 5 ¾ inches (167 cm), Zoe Perry embodies the role of Mary Cooper at 33 years old.

She brings the character to life in the Young Sheldon cast, a part she inherited from her real-life mother, Laurie Metcalf, who portrayed Mary Cooper in The Big Bang Theory.

Hailing from Chicago, the 39-year-old started her acting career in 1992 when she debuted as young Jackie in Roseanne. Her path led her through various roles in shows like Law & Order: Criminal Intent, Private Practice, and NCIS.

Perry’s career found its footing with legal dramas, including appearances in Cold Case, Deception, and Conviction. She made a mark with roles in movies like Turkey Bowl and The Loss of a Teardrop Diamond and TV shows such as Scandal and Grey’s Anatomy.

Throughout her career and various endeavors, Zoe Perry has garnered a net worth of approximately $600,000.

10. Raegan Revord as Melissa “Missy” Cooper – $350,000 Net Worth

Standing at 5 feet and 4 ½ inches (164 cm), Raegan Revord gives life to Sheldon’s twin sister, Missy Cooper.

Taking on the role at age 9, she captures the essence of Missy’s character, who, like Georgie, doesn’t excel academically but possesses high emotional intelligence.

Alongside this significant role, the 15-year-old budding star made minor appearances in Modern Family, Wish Upon, and Alexa & Katie. She also made notable contributions in productions like Day by Day and Grace and Frankie.

With an estimated net worth of $350,000, Raegan Revord is poised for a bright future in the industry.
